In addition to search buttons, there are several linking buttons:

The Find-It-All button launches your browser and opens the Find-It-All
Collection (if you have purchased a subscription) from Cataloging. From this
Web page, you can search your local collection, subscription databases, and
the Internet, all from the same interface.

TITLEWAVE launches your browser and opens Follett Library Resources'
TITLEWAVE Web site, where you can create collection development lists,
search for individual titles, obtain the printed results to quote requests, and
submit orders.

netLibrary opens netLibrary's Library Resource Center Web site. There, you
can read about their eBooks and services. If you have a netLibrary account,
you can log on to create and edit user accounts, create and manage
categories, set up loan periods, and generate several reports.

MARC Magician launches that program if you have MARC Magician version
2.0 or higher installed on your workstation. In addition to launching it
directly from Cataloging, you can easily transfer records between the Book
Cart and MARC Magician for enhancement. For more information, see page
348. (This option is not available for Mac OS or Union Catalog Plus.)
The number of buttons that fit on the toolbar depends on the monitor's desktop
area and the size of the buttons. The following table shows the maximum number
of buttons that display at each standard monitor resolution.
The buttons do not wrap to a second row. If you select more buttons than can be
displayed, some of your buttons will not be accessible.
